The current average 10-year HELOC rate is 6.98%, but within the last 52 weeks, it’s gone … NettetThe home equity agreement (HEA) may be the most plausible option for homeowners with bad credit. Unlike a home equity loan and HELOC, a home equity agreement does not require you to take on more debt. Instead, the HEA provider gives you a lump-sum payment for a percentage of your home’s future value.

The following is the... Nettet31. mar. 2024 · At Rocket Mortgage, the amount of home equity you have to leave in your home when taking out a home equity loan is directly tied to credit score. More on equity in a minute, but if you have a 680 credit score, you have to leave in at least 25% equity. At 700, the number is 15%. With a 760 credit score, you can access all but 10% of your ...
